COACHING
Coaching is a structured collaboration aimed at achieving a specific goal, acquiring skills, or habits, which can occur once or as a process. The methodology and techniques are based on the mindset that a person intuitively understands what is necessary to overcome obstacles in their life and work. Often, solutions are evident, but a person may lack the skill to notice them. Coaching is suitable for anyone who wishes to consciously work on themselves and implement changes within and around themselves.

BIODYNAMIC BREATHWORK AND TRAUMA RELEASE SYSTEM (BBTRS)
The Biodynamic Breathwork and Trauma Release System (BBTRS) is an internationally accredited therapy based on specific breathing patterns, combined with conscious movement and special touch and bodywork techniques. This practice, consisting of six elements (breath, movement, sound, touch, emotions, and meditation), helps the body initiate a natural healing process and release trauma and chronic tensions.

HYPNOTHERAPY
Hypnotherapy, or hypnosis, is a form of therapy where the patient’s attention is consciously directed into a deeply relaxed state. Hypnotherapy uses techniques to help the patient achieve deep relaxation, focus, and an altered state of consciousness, during which it is possible to work on psychological, emotional, thought pattern-based, and even physical problems. The goal is to bring the patient into deeper layers of consciousness where they may be more receptive to positive influences and suggestions.
